titleOfInvention |
METHOD FOR PRODUCING 4-CHLORBENZENE SULFONYL CHLORIDE |
abstract |
Process for the preparation of 4-chlorobenzenesulphonyl chloride in which chlorobenzene is reacted with chlorosulphonic acid in a halogenated aliphatic hydrocarbon in the presence of an alkali metal salt of a mineral acid and/or an ammonium salt of a mineral acid. After washing the resulting reaction mixture with water and separating off the halogenated aliphatic hydrocarbon layer, water is distilled off together with the halogenated aliphatic hydrocarbon in order to obtain 4-chlorobenzenesulphonyl chloride in anhydrous form. The anhydrous 4-chlorobenzenesulphonyl chloride thus obtained can be converted into 4,4'-dichlorodiphenyl sulphone by reaction with chlorobenzene in the presence of a catalytic amount of iron(III) chloride. |
